Data and AI company Databricks has announced the acquisition of a German startup, 8080 Labs.

8080 Labs is the maker of bamboolib, a popular UI-based data science tool that enables fast and easy data exploration and transformation with a matter of clicks, not code.

The new UI-driven capabilities will be integrated across Databricks’ Lakehouse Platform, marking the company’s expansion into the low-code/no-code space. This strategic acquisition broadens the accessibility of its lakehouse platform to a wider audience of citizen data scientists and data team personas, enabling further democratisation of data and AI throughout the enterprise.

8080 Labs’ flagship product, bamboolib, empowers citizen data scientists with no-code workflows while seamlessly integrating with the Python ecosystem and generating production-ready code behind the scenes. Databricks plans to integrate the no-code capabilities with its new AutoML, visualization, and dashboard offerings to extend simple, UI-based features across its lakehouse platform, making Databricks more accessible and easy-to-use for both experts and citizen data scientists alike.

Ali Ghodsi, Co-Founder and CEO of Databricks, said: “We are thrilled to welcome 8080 Labs to the team as we accelerate the adoption and accessibility of lakehouse as the data architecture of the future.”

“Together with last year’s acquisition of Redash, we are broadening the focus of our user base to a wider audience that prefers low-code/no-code solutions. Bringing simple capabilities to Databricks is a critical step in empowering more people within an organization to easily analyze and explore large sets of data, regardless of expertise.”

Tobias Krabel, Co-Founder of 8080 Labs, said: “We founded 8080 Labs to bring simplicity to complex data tasks and make the power of data science and machine learning accessible to data teams of any skill set.”

“With open-source roots and an incredible vision to reshape the data landscape with the lakehouse category, we see endless opportunities with Databricks and could not be more excited to join the team on this journey.”
